Produktbeschreibung
This short book is for people that are just starting out in the self-help world. It is also for people that have started their pursuit of self-awareness, self-healing, and changing their life. If you want your life to change, you must change. Your job, career, family, romantic relationships, spirituality, health, fitness -- none of this will change or transform for the better if you do not. If you really want more out of life, you must start working within yourself. You are the common denominator. This book helps you with how to start, where to start -- is simple yet deep, and short, so that it can be consumed and implemented. It is a reference tool that can be read and utilized over and over.
Autorenporträt
Melissa Reese is a Holistic Practitioner, teacher, author, and speaker. She has a BA in Psychology from ASU and post education from Southwest Institute of Healing Arts, The Empowerment Partnership, and other training programs. She is a Board Certified Clinical Hypnotherapist, Master practitioner of Neuro-Linguistic Programming, Psych-K practitioner, Life Coach, and Jikiden Reiki specialist. She has over 1,800 hours of training. She is also the author of "The Pursuit of More." She started her journey in the healing arts as an observer, watching her mom and dad transform their lives in a matter of ten days. Then, she became a client. Melissa started mainly with Hypnotherapy, and then NLP, Reiki, Acupuncture, and herbs. The work she did profoundly helped her transform her life in a very short period of time. She learned how to clear her anger, communicate more efficiently and effectively, and how self-care and self-work is imperative to implement as a regular part of life. Being an effective practitioner means doing the work. She is a strong believer in "walking the talk." She also loves to learn through workshops, special training, reading, documentaries, and authentic conversations. She believes in the power of forgiveness and the importance of healing. She has overcome serious illness, worked through toxic relationships, and learned the importance of the word no, the word yes, and what boundaries mean. Melissa helps people break-through and clear their "crap" (mental and emotional baggage) so that they can pursue what has seemed out of reach and experience freedom, joy, happiness, and love more deeply and more often.
